在 PHP 中,RPC(远程过程调用)框架可以帮助实现服务隔离和资源限制。这些框架允许你在不同的服务器或容器中运行 PHP 代码,从而实现资源分配和管理。以下是一些建议的 RPC 框架和它们如何帮助实现服务隔离和资源限制:
gRPC:gRPC 是一个高性能、开源的通用 RPC 框架,支持多种编程语言。它使用 Protocol Buffers 作为接口定义语言,可以轻松地在 PHP 中实现服务隔离。通过使用 gRPC,你可以将不同的服务部署到不同的服务器或容器中,从而实现资源限制。
Thrift:Thrift 是一个跨语言的 RPC 框架,支持多种编程语言。它使用 IDL(接口定义语言)定义服务接口,可以轻松地在 PHP 中实现服务隔离。通过使用 Thrift,你可以将不同的服务部署到不同的服务器或容器中,从而实现资源限制。
JSON-RPC:JSON-RPC 是一个轻量级的 RPC 框架,使用 JSON 作为数据交换格式。它可以轻松地在 PHP 中实现服务隔离。通过使用 JSON-RPC,你可以将不同的服务部署到不同的服务器或容器中,从而实现资源限制。
XML-RPC:XML-RPC 是一个基于 XML 的 RPC 框架,支持多种编程语言。它可以轻松地在 PHP 中实现服务隔离。通过使用 XML-RPC,你可以将不同的服务部署到不同的服务器或容器中,从而实现资源限制。
要实现服务隔离和资源限制,你需要遵循以下步骤:
通过使用 RPC 框架,你可以在 PHP 中实现服务隔离和资源限制,从而提高系统的可扩展性和稳定性。
免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。